Biography

Online Specialist Psychotherapy
Sexual expression, sexual enjoyment, intimacy and meaningful relationships are integral elements of who we are. On many occasions we don’t talk about our problems and worries because of shame. Sex and Relationship Psychotherapy is a safe non-judgmental space where we explore and work together on those issues affecting your sexuality or your relationships.
I am a fully qualified Psychosexual Therapist; I hold a Diploma in Integrative Psychosexual Therapy (COSRT accredited training course) at The Centre for Psychosexual Health.

Experienced working with clients with different presentations and sex and relationship issues such as trauma, sexual abuse, shame, compulsive/unwanted sexual behaviour, internalised homophobia, issues specific to sexual diversity and sexual orientation (LGBTQI positive), ChemSex, HIV related issues, problems related to sexual arousal and desire, ageing and depression.

Types of Therapy Used

I am an Integrative and Relational Psychotherapist. I use and combine aspects from a range of therapeutic models, including Psychodynamic, Humanistic, CBT and Person Centred with an intuitive, innovative approach and the use of creativity in my therapeutic work.

Issues Dealt With

I work with a whole range of different of topics and presentations including: · consequences of trauma in different aspects of life, sex and relationships · issues specific to sexual diversity and sexual orientation: LGBTQI positive and kink positive · difficulties or pain in relation to penetration · monogamy, polyamory and open relationships · problems related to sexual arousal, vaginismus, dyspareunia, rapid or premature ejaculation, delayed ejaculation, erectile dysfunction, loss of sexual desire and anorgasmia · issues related to HIV · shame, intimacy and communication · couples with different sex desire/drive · individuals and couples facing a serious or terminal illness · chemsex · consequences of sexual abuse and/or rape · Sexual compulsivity and feeling out of control or unhappy regarding your sexual behaviour
